Commencement of Business: There are various options to consider when starting a business, such as a private limited company, limited liability partnership, partnership firm, one-person company, or sole proprietorship. Each option has its own set of advantages and disadvantages, so it’s important to choose the one that is the best fit for your business. For example, a private limited company registration might be a good choice if you plan to seek funding in the future. Mandatory Compliance:  It means that if you have started a private limited company or an LLP, it is not enough. You must follow all the rules and regulations set by the Ministry of Corporate Affairs and the Income Tax Act. This includes letting them know about any changes to your company, such as adding or removing directors or partners, or increasing the amount of authorized share capital. You also need to file annual returns and keep your accounts up to date. If you have a private limited company, you may also need to have your accounts audited. GST/FSSAI/Trade License: In India, it is necessary to obtain various licenses and registrations in order to conduct business. For example, if you own a manufacturing business, you must obtain a GST Registration and a Trade License. If you run a food business, you will need an FSSAI license. Additionally, if you have employees, you must obtain Professional Tax registration and Shops & Establishments Act Registration. In addition to obtaining these licenses and registrations, it is also necessary to file GST Returns and Professional Tax Returns.”
